W912EE26S0004 - Industry Day Announcement – Yazoo Backwater Pumping Plant NAICS – 237990 – Other Heavy and Civil Engineering Construction W912EE - The USACE Vicksburg District is excited to announce that we will be hosting an Industry Day Event to be held on April 23, 2026 at 9:00 A.M. Central Standard Time (CST). The district is seeking input from industry partners to inform the design and acquisition planning for the Yazoo Backwater Pumping Plant project. The Vicksburg District is seeking participation from qualified and capable contractors with the interest, capability and capacity to perform the scope of the work indicating in this announcement. This project is in the very early stages of design and features of work are subject to changes. The schedule for any solicitation advertisement will be established later. This proposed industry day will be seeking input for three (3) potential construction contract opportunities critical to completing the Yazoo Backwater Pumping Plant, including: Inlet and Outlet Channel Excavation – magnitude of construction and bonding requirement up to $50M. Foundation & Site Development – magnitude of construction and bonding requirement up to $100M. Pumping Plant Construction (including supply, installation and start-up of pumps) – magnitude of construction and bonding requirement over $1B. 23 April 2026. PROJECT SCOPE: The current design of the Yazoo Backwater Pumping Plant (YBWPP) is a 25,000 CFS pumping plant located adjacent to the Steele Bayou Drainage Structure. The pumping plant will be operated when the Steele Bayou Drainage Structure is closed and will manage water levels in the Yazoo Backwater Area to an elevation of 90 feet at the Steele Bayou gage during crop season (25 March - 15 October) and to an elevation of 93 feet at the Steele Bayou gage during non-crop season (16 October – 24 March). The following information is based on a 10% conceptual design. Scope and quantities will change as the design matures. Partial site development has been completed in the past including the completion of a partial cofferdam and partial completion of the intake channel. Additional required site development consists of clearing and grubbing, temporary and permanent site access, staging area(s), and establishment of government furnished borrow area(s). Some of these features of work may be completed under an initial site preparation and channel excavation contract separate from the pumping plant contract. Current design estimates excavation volumes of the intake and discharge channels to be approximately 700,000 CY. The resulting channels will be armored. Excavated material from the channels, cofferdam, or the pump plant location may be used as backfill for multiple project features and/or preload for the pump plant. The project includes an 800 ft length access bridge over the intake channel. The 25,000 CFS pumping plant is anticipated to be pile-founded. The pumping plant will contain 14 – 1,800 CFS axial-flow pumps with 5000 HP (approx.) electric motors and controls, gearboxes, etc. The Government will supply the power source under a separate contract prior to completion of pumping plant construction. The pumping plant building will be approximately 200 ft by 500 ft and includes a 75-ton overhead crane. Some of the structural features of the pumping plant include formed suction intakes, access tunnels, pump bays, discharge apron, trash rakes, stop logs, and retaining walls. LIST OF
